Paolo Rossi - Executive Chairman
Paolo Rossi began his city career at the Bank of England where he bolsted his understanding of economic and central bank regulation and oversight of the UK financial system.
He subsequently discovered Trading whilst using US Treasury futures to hedge bond portfolios in the late 1980's.
By 1990 now being one of the youngest locals to trade UK Gilts, Interest Rates and FTSE stock index futures, he found a call to action as an ultra high volume market maker in German Government Bonds. From 1995 through to 1997 Paolo was the highest volume trader on the London International Financial Futures Exchange.
Brokerage businesses and funding new young talent was a natural progression and in 1998 created a storm by setting up the world's first off-exchange electronic trading floor for professional traders in exchange traded futures and options.
In 2001 with the open outcry pits on LIFFE now closed, he sought techniques to 'hand pick' new talent and teach them to trade from scratch. From just six initial Trainees, we now have Futex trading and investing across the continents in a multitude of asset classes.
In 2009 Paolo founded Futex Investment and Trading Academy in order to promote and create further opportunities to new talent in the graduate sector, and to provide a much needed opportunity for school leavers and apprentices.
In 2012 Paolo lead the creation of the world's first, a master's degree in proprietary trading; in conjunction with the University of Hertfordshire.
